Norabel
Gender : Girl
Meaning of Norabel name : Abbreviation of Eleanora 'light' and Honora 'honor. '.
Norabel name also used in these origins : English
English Meaning :
The name Norabel is an English baby name. In English origin the meaning of name Norabel is : Abbreviation of Eleanora 'light' and Honora 'honor. '.
